  • Patent number: 7874119
    Abstract: The invention relates to a locking system for mechanical joining of floorboards (1) constructed from a body (30), a rear balancing layer (34), and an upper surface layer (32). A strip (6), which is integrally formed with the body (30) of the floorboard and which projects from a joint plane (F) and under an adjoining board (1), has a locking element (8) which engages a locking groove (14) in the rear side of the adjoining board. The joint edge provided with the strip (6) is modified with respect to the balancing layer (34), for example by means of machining of the balancing layer under the strip (6), in order to prevent deflection of the strip (6) caused by changes in relative humidity. The invention also relates to a floorboard provided with such a locking system, as well as a method for making floorboards with such a locking system.

  • Patent number: 7856785
    Abstract: A thin rectangular laminate floor panel with one pair of long edges and one pair of short edges, the floor panel having an upper decorative wear layer; a core layer arranged beneath the upper decorative wear layer, the core layer being made of a material that is not as hard as the upper decorative wear layer; the floor panel having a substantially planar upper top side and a substantially planar lower underside and which is substantially parallel to the upper side. Also, having a long-side tongue, a short-side tongue, a long-side strip integrally formed with the floor panel, a short-side strip integrally formed with the floor panel, a long-side locking groove, and a short-side locking groove.

  • Patent number: 7823359
    Abstract: Floorboards with substantially planar and parallel upper top sides and lower undersides and panel material located between the upper and lower top sides, and a mechanical locking system for locking a first edge of a first floor board to a second edge of a substantially identical second floor board, the mechanical locking system including a tongue and groove forming a first mechanical connection locking the first and second edges to each other in a first direction at right angles to a principal plane of the floor boards, and a locking device forming a second mechanical connection locking the first and the second edges to each other in a second direction and at right angles to the edges; wherein, when the first edge and the second edge are locked together, there is space in the locking system between the first and the second edges.
